Bartram Trail
Bartram Trail is a mostly runnable climb in Georgia. Its 2.5 TEP puts it in the easier half of the catalogue. Expect 36 to 60 minutes. Its steepest 500 metres run at 14.1% and start 4.0 km in, so the worst of it lands when you are already committed. It faces north: the shady side, where snow stays longest.
